Top 5 Sniper Games on Android in Russia Q1 2022

In the first quarter of 2022, the top 5 sniper games on the Android platform in Russia showcased varying perform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here are the key insights:

Sniper 3D:Gun Shooting Games from Wildlife Studios experienced a notable fluctuation in weekly downloads, peaking at 77.8K in late January and dropping to 13.5K by the end of March. Weekly revenue saw a high of approximately $6.7K in mid-February before falling to zero by mid-March. The active user base started at around 536K in late December, peaked at over 653K in mid-January, and then gradually decreased to 265K by the end of the quarter.

K Sniper - Gun Shooting Games by Homa saw its highest weekly downloads at 100.7K during the first week of January, but this number steadily declined to just over 2K by the end of March. Active users followed a similar trend, starting at 124.6K at the end of December and dropping to about 5.8K by the end of March.

Giant Wanted from Supersonic Studios LTD had its peak downloads at 65.9K in late January, with a more stable range of 17.6K to 20.1K towards the end of the quarter. Active users showed an initial rise, peaking at 100K at the end of January, and then fluctuated around 34K to 47K through March. Revenue remained minimal throughout the quarter.

Sniper Arena: PvP Army Shooter by Nordcurrent Games maintained steady weekly downloads, peaking at 11.4K at the end of January and then declining to around 3.1K by the end of March. Weekly revenue showed significant fluctuation, starting at about $30.6K in late December and decreasing to zero by mid-March. Active users peaked at 37.5K in late January and then saw a gradual decline to 21.3K by the end of March.

Bang Hero from WUHAN ENO TECHNOLOGY LTD saw a substantial increase in weekly downloads from 1.4K at the end of February to 38.2K by the end of March. Active users also surged from about 1.2K in late February to nearly 64K by the end of March. Revenue data was not available for this game during the quarter.
